This three-book set brings together key works by B.K.S. Iyengar: Core of the Yoga Sutras, The Tree of Yoga and Light on Pranayama. Across the collection, Iyengar presents his approach to yoga philosophy, practical application and the discipline of breath, with material intended for modern readers and serious practitioners.
From a line-by-line engagement with Patanjali’s Yoga Sutras to essays structured around the metaphor of a tree, the books explore how practice and understanding can be connected to everyday life. The set also includes a detailed study of pranayama, supported by extensive photography and a progressive practice plan.
Iyengar applies clarity to the Yoga Sutras of Patanjali, described as 196 aphorisms that form a foundational text of yoga philosophy. He translates each sutra and provides commentary and explanation for modern readers, while also connecting themes across the text.
This volume brings together collected wisdom from many years of practical practice and its application in real life. Using the tree as a structural metaphor for life and yoga practice, the essays address aspects of life and practice presented as vital to health and happiness and in need of care.
Focused on the art of breathing, this book presents pranayama as an essential study for the serious yoga practitioner. It includes 190 photos of B.K.S. Iyengar and sets out a progressive 200-week practice, highlighting techniques and common errors.
